اذهب الي المحتوي
أوفيسنا

الردود الموصى بها

قام بنشر

الأخوة الكرام 

السلام عليكم 

وبعد

هذا السكربت قدمه الأستاذ جعفر جزاه الله خيرا

أنا أعمل على أوفيس 2016 وكل النماذج منبثقة بنفس الشكل في المرفقات والملف يعمل ويقوم بخفض أمان أكسس بشكل رائع....  لكن لم يقم بإخفاء شاشة أكسس

ولم أتمكن من التعديل  بحيث يتم إخفاء شاشة أكسس.

أرجو المساعدة

وفقكم الله يا أخوان

jj.rar

قام بنشر

قد تستغرب عدم حصولك على اجابة

والسبب ان طلبك بالمقلوب :smile:

المثال المرفق يخفي شاشة اكسس ولكنه لا يقوم بخفض الأمان 

فعند تحميل الفورم يقوم بتشغيل الوحدة النمطية الخاصة باخفاء الإطار

ولكن لا يوجد كود خاص بتشغيل الملف المصاحب

قام بنشر (معدل)

حياك الله آبا خليل

والله اني تفاجأت بكلامك...ربما اني نزلت مثال بالخطأ 

براجع المثال....

 

تم تعديل بواسطه abofayez1
قام بنشر

صدقت أستاذ أبو خليل فقد أخطأت في المثال

المهم طلبي إن كان ممكن :

كل النمادج لدي منبثقة  وأريد أن يعمل الكود بخفض الأمان مع إخفاء  أكسس ..أريد أن تبقى النماذج بدون تكبير شاشة أكسس.

 

  • أفضل إجابة
قام بنشر

استبدلت ملفك بآخر تنفيذي

سيشتغل الملف ويقوم بتخفيض الأمان عند فتح البرنامج

وان اردت التخفيض قبل فتح البرنامج فقط انقر مزدوجا على الملف التنفيذي سيقوم بالمهمة بشكل مخفي لن تشعر به

jj2.rar

  • Like 1
  • Thanks 1
قام بنشر

مبدع يا أستاذ أبو خليل

يعمل بامتياز

جزاك الله كل خير

والله أن خبرتك ودعمك تاج على رؤوس الجميع ولا نقدر نرد لك الجميل أبدا 

لكن ... أسأل الله العظيم رب العرش العظيم أن يجعل ما تقدمه في موازين حسناتك . وأن يوسع لك في رزقك ويصلح لك ذريتك 

تقبل تحياتي يا الغالي

قام بنشر

لو تكرمت يا أبو خليل

أجريت تجارب على الملف ولاحظت أن الطريقة الأولى التي ذكرتها  ( سيشتغل الملف ويقوم بتخفيض الأمان عند فتح البرنامج ) لم تعمل معي ...حيث يقوم يفتح البرنامج بدون رسالة خطأ لكن زر الخروج لم يعمل .

لكن عند النقر على ملف low_new  ثم تشغيل البرنامج يعمل بكفااءة ... لا أدري هل أنا مخطئ ... تأكد لي من هذه النقطة لو تكرمت.

قام بنشر

السلام عليكم شكرا كثيرا وجزاء الله كل الخير يا  أبو خليل

أنا كذلك قمت بتجريب البرنامج

الطريقة الأولى عند فتح البرنامج لا يقوم بتخفيض الأمان

الطريقة الثانية عند النقر على الملف التنفيذي يشتغل بكفاءة ويقوم بتخفيض الامان

 

قام بنشر

نعم .. ذكرت .. اعذروني هذا حكم السن

اكسس يحمي نفسه عند تشغيله ، فيصعب تنفيذ تخفيض الأمان بل يمتنع ما دام في وضع التشغيل والعرض

اقوم غالبا بتخفيض الأمان عند التنصيب ، حيث احمل السكربت ضمن حزمة البرنامج وبرنامج التنصيب يقوم بالمهمة

واحيانا اعمل ملف يشغل قاعدة البيانات وفي الوقت نفسه يخفض الأمان 

وهو ما ارفقته هنا .. يجب ان يكون الملف بجانب القاعدة

انقر على الملف وسوف يفتح قاعدة البيانات على الحد الأدنى من الأمان

jj3.rar

  • Like 1
قام بنشر

بيض الله وجهك يا بو خليل

بل نحن نعتذر منك ..ولست من يعتذر

أشغلناك كثيرا .... لكن ما الحل لمن يريد دخول البرمجة بالقوة هذا وضعه يصبح عالة على الجميع ويشغل الناس معاه 😂

تقبل تحياتي يا عزيزي

قام بنشر

تحملنا يا ابو خليل 😂

الملف يعمل بامتياز ... لكن لابد يكون البرنامج بنفس الاسم seq  وكذلك الامتداد seq.accdb  والا لن يعمل

عند تسليم البرنامج للعميل بالتأكيد لن يكون اسم البرنامج وامتداده seq.accdb

وعند تحزيم البرنامج سيكون ملف التشغيل في سطح المكتب هو الكود وليست قاعدة البيانات 

إذا لا بد تكون اسم القاعدة بالامتداد المطلوب موجودة في الملف ليتم التشغيل من خلاله.

هل ممكن اعطيك اسم البرنامج وتعمل لي الملف عليه 

وإذا ما فيه حرج اعطني الكود وانا بحوله بالصيغة المطلوبة باستخدام برنامج  Vbs to exe  إن كان هذا البرنامج يفي بالمطلوب .

جزاك الله خير الجزاء

قام بنشر

اذا تستخدم التحزيم ضم الملف التنفيذي الأول الى برنامج التنفيذ واعطه امر تشغيل قبل او بعد اكتمال التنفيذ .. لا فرق

غالبا انا اعطيه امر التشغيل بعد اكتمال التنصيب .. وسيكون الملف التنفيذي ضمن مجلد البرنامج ، وعمله فقط يشتغل اول مرة فقط لذا يمكنك توجيه تنصيبة الى مجلد تيمب وندوز

هذه هي  الاسطر المسؤولة عن التخفيض ، وفتح قاعدة البيانات

انظر اختلاف اصدارة اكسس تختلف في كل سطر

استتلت لك صفحة الفيجوال كاملة وحولتها الى ملف تكست تجدها في المرفق 

Dim strVS As String
On Error Resume Next
strVM = SaveRegLong(HKEY_LOCAL_MACHINE, "Software\Microsoft\Office\11.0\Access\Security", "Level", 1)
strVS =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\11.0\Access\Security", "Level", 1)
strVS =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\12.0\Access\Security", "VBAWarnings", 1)
strVS =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\14.0\Access\Security", "VBAWarnings", 1)
strVS = SaveRegLong(HKEY_CURRENT_USER, "Software\Microsoft\Office\16.0\Access\Security", "VBAWarnings", 1)
ShellExecute Me.hwnd, "open", App.Path & "\Seq.accdb", "", "", 1

 

code.rar

  • Like 1
  • Thanks 1
قام بنشر

اذا لم تتمكن من ضبط العملية وتريد ملف تنفيذي باسم قاعدة بياناتك الحقيقية زودني بالاسم والامتدااد

على فكرة .. في حالتنا هذه الذي نضعه على سطح المكتب هو اختصار للملف التنفيذي

  • Thanks 1
قام بنشر

جزاك الله خيرا يا أستاذنا الغالي

أنا حاليا مسافر ليوم أو يومين  وما معي جهاز … ارد عليك من الجوال حاليا.. إن رجعت إن شاء الله بحاول أحول الملف وإذا واجهت صعوبة…  اعطيتك اسم البرنامج والامتداد المطلوب. 

الله يحفظك ويطول عمرك في خير

قام بنشر

أستاذنا أبو خليل

حولت الملف لامتداد exe

لكن وقفت لي حماية ويندوز  يقول فيروس ويتم حذف الملف تلقائيا... أعمل استثاء وسماح ولكن لم يتجاوزه بل يتم حذفه كل مرة ... ولم أتمكن من ايقاف حماية الويندوز بالكامل.

بينما الملف اللي أنت عملته يتقبله الويندوز ولا يشير له أنه فيروس .

لو تكرمت اعمل لي الملف بالامتداد التالي وإذا فيه إمكانية العمل على النواتين 32 و 64 يكون أفضل لأن البرنامج مجهز للعمل عليهما معا:

  twasol.accde

وفقك الله وبارك فيك

 

قام بنشر

الله يحفظك ويطول عمرك ويصلح لك ذريتك ويوفقك 

سأجرب وسيعمل إن شاء الله

قام بنشر

البرنامج اشتغل على النواتين بدون مشاكل وبامتياز ✔️

وفقك الله أبا خليل وبارك فيك

قدمت لي خدمة لن أنساها لك .

شكرا شكرا لك على عملك الرائع

قام بنشر
8 ساعات مضت, ابوخليل said:

تفضل

وأعتقد انه لا علاقة للنواة في مجال التنفيذ لانه يتعامل مع التسجيل

جرب على النواتين وأفدني بالنتيجة

twasol.rar 3.87 kB · 6 downloads

السلام عليكم ورحمة الله وبركاته
استاذى الجليل ومعلمى القدير و والدى الحبيب الاستاذ @ابوخليل :fff:
والله اشتقنا


فضلا وكرما ممكن حضرتك تعمل ملف تنفيذى يخص قاعدة بيانات باسم >>-->  RunApp.Accde

لان فعلا حاولت عمل الملف ولكن حماية ويندوز تراه تهديا ويتم حذف الملف تلقائيا بعكس الملف بتاع حضرتك :biggrin:

قام بنشر
1 ساعه مضت, ابوخليل said:

ابشر .. من عنيا .. غالي والطلب رخيص

كفو عليك عمي أبو خليل .. 😊🌼🌹

أيش رايك تعلمنا كيف نصيدها .. بدل ما ناكلها جاهزة 😁😅🖐🏻🌼

  • Like 1

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

  • تصفح هذا الموضوع مؤخراً   0 اعضاء متواجدين الان

    • لايوجد اعضاء مسجلون يتصفحون هذه الصفحه
×
×
  • اضف...

Important Information